A superior Arts and Crafts ring c1900, clearly by an important maker. The craftspersonship is exquisite and the details show a high level of silversmithing mastery. I have seen these three-petalled gold flowers on a design before, I just can’t quite remember who the maker is, but I feel sure it is an important maker.

The quality is fabulous-right down to the triple band of the ring, which has a band of gold sandwiched between two silver bands-it looks so accomplished. There are acanthus leaves in gold to the shoulder of the ring on each side and I absolutely love how the end meeting the rectangular lapis stone, is curled up. One tiny little gold ball is placed to either side of the leaf to finish it. Such wonderful detailing.

The elongated navette-shape structure allows for the placement of a three-petalled flower in gold, at both the top and bottom of the stone. It is a wonderful ring, with lots of gold touches and a shimmer of gold in the lapis too. Beautiful. The face of the ring measures approx 2.6cm in length so it looks very flattering on the finger. It measures as approx size UK N.5 (US 6.75 to 7).
